The Eternal Branch from the Stump of Jesse
Isaiah 11:1-2
Isaiah 11 emerges from the prophetic discourse during a period when Israel's royal lineage appeared fractured, optimism waned, and the promise of David's reign was precariously maintained. The "stump of Jesse" signifies the downfall of that dynasty; nonetheless, from its fragments, God assures revitalization. This symbol illustrates both judgment and grace: although the dynasty may have faltered, the foundation remains intact, and God will bring forth the Messiah from that modest origin.
The term “Branch” (Hebrew: netzer) possesses Messianic significance—Matthew subsequently associates it with the virgin-born figure (in relation to Nazareth), although in this context, it underscores spiritual vigor emerging from what appears lifeless. The arrangement of the Spirit's sevenfold outpouring—wisdom, insight, counsel, might, knowledge, and fear of the Lord—constitutes not merely a noble attribute but the fundamental essence of divine character imparted to the forthcoming Messiah.
In the New Testament, early adherents acknowledged this as realized in Christ, although it is not directly referenced, the typology is evident. Jesus embodied heavenly wisdom, provided authoritative guidance, and exhibited authority moderated by knowledge and profound reverence. His life exemplified a profound fullness of Spirit.
